What Is a MIDI Wind Controller and How Does It Work?
A MIDI wind controller is a specialized musical instrument designed to mimic the feel and expressiveness of traditional wind instruments while interfacing with MIDI (Musical Instrument Digital Interface) technology. It operates by translating breath and finger movements into digital signals, which can then trigger sounds from digital audio workstations (DAWs) or MIDI-compatible sound modules.
Key features of MIDI wind controllers include:
-
Breath Control: Variations in air pressure from the player’s breath can control dynamics and expression, similar to how a saxophone or clarinet responds to breath intensity.
-
Fingerings: These controllers often feature a range of buttons or pads that correspond to various notes, allowing musicians to play melodies and harmonies like they would on acoustic instruments.
-
MIDI Output: The signals generated can be sent to synthesizers, samplers, and other MIDI devices, enabling a vast array of sound possibilities.
-
Expression Control: Many controllers come equipped with features for pitch bending and modulation, adding further dimension to the performance.
MIDI wind controllers bridge the gap between acoustic playing techniques and electronic music production, making them valuable tools for musicians looking to explore new musical landscapes.

How Do Different Sensors Affect Performance?
The performance of MIDI wind controllers can be significantly influenced by the type of sensors they use.
- Breath Sensors: These sensors measure the airflow produced by the player when blowing into the instrument. They are crucial for translating breath pressure into MIDI control data, allowing for expressive dynamics and nuances in sound, akin to playing a traditional wind instrument.
- Pitch Bend Sensors: Often incorporated in wind controllers to allow players to manipulate pitch in real-time. These sensors detect subtle changes in the angle or position of the instrument, enabling performers to execute vibrato and pitch bends that enhance the musicality of their performance.
- Key Sensors: Some MIDI wind controllers feature keys that can be pressed to produce notes or control parameters. These sensors can provide tactile feedback, allowing for more traditional playing styles and offering an alternative to breath-only control.
- Velocity Sensors: These sensors gauge the speed of the breath or the force applied to keys. This information translates into the velocity of MIDI notes, which affects the loudness and timbre of the sound produced, allowing for more expressive performances.
- Gesture Sensors: Advanced MIDI wind controllers may include gesture sensors that track the movement of the player’s hands or fingers. This can add an additional layer of control, enabling performers to manipulate effects or parameters through physical gestures, enhancing the interactive experience.
